Massaker — meaning in English

German → English · translate English → German instead

English meaning

  • massacre noun The brutal killing of a large number of people who could not effectively resist.

Senses

Massaker is used for these senses in English:

  • massacre The killing of a considerable number (usually limited to people) where little or no resistance can be made, with indiscriminate violence, without necessity, and/or contrary to civilized norms.

massacre — full definition

  1. noun The brutal killing of a large number of people who could not effectively resist.
  2. noun (informal) A very lopsided defeat in a game or contest.
  3. verb To kill a large number of people brutally and with little resistance.
  4. verb (informal) To defeat an opponent decisively, or perform something very badly.
